Thank you my friend! The Continental DWS06's i have to say was perfect in every aspect of the drive. From pouring rain on I95, to sharp turns in coming off some exits, city driving ect. I feel they are as quiet as i could have ever hoped and gave me a real piece of mind and safety there and back. They really stick well to the payment and couldn't be happier. Did about 4000 miles on them this past week on that trip and barely looks like they were used. Great wear on them without doubt!

Left last Wednesday and ran south from MT to southern Utah. Overnighted in Moab, then visited Arches, Mexican Hat and Monument Valley. Next day took photos in Monument and headed south to Brenda AZ to visit a friend over the weekend. Made it home today about 2200 miles in total. More snow/Rain predicted Wed/Thu. Not a single issue on the trip....24-27 mph TRUE, by filling the tank and doing the math. The onboard mpg indicated is about 5-10% optimistic.
